--- Electroplating is one of the most used finishes. We offer nickel coating, chrome coating, and zinc coating through electroplating. All electroplating processes at Eastmaster ensure a shiny, protective, and long-lasting metal finish. Whether you need functional or decorative electroplating on machined parts, we can deliver it.
--- Powder coating is another key finishing method. Our powder coating creates smooth, strong, and attractive surfaces. Powder coating is eco-friendly and great for both indoor and outdoor metal parts. Powder coating is also available in many colors and textures.
--- We also offer sand blasting to clean and texture surfaces. Sand blasting removes dirt, rust, and oil. It is used before electroplating or powder coating to improve adhesion. Sand blasting is fast, effective, and safe for various metals.

Some common used surface finishes on metal parts:
ProcessCharacteristicsApplications
Anodizing Creates a hard, wear-resistant oxide layer; can be dyed in various colors; excellent corrosion resistanceAerospace components, automotive parts, architectural elements, consumer electronics
Chromate Conversion CoatingForms a thin, self-healing protective layer; improves corrosion resistance and paint adhesionAerospace, automotive, military components; undercoat for paint or adhesive applications
Nickel/Chrome/Zinc CoatingProvides corrosion resistance (zinc), wear resistance (chrome), and aesthetic appeal (nickel)Automotive parts (chrome), fasteners (zinc), electronic components (nickel)

FAQ 
Q1: What is electroplating?
A: Electroplating is a process to apply metal layers. We use nickel, chrome, and zinc for electroplating to increase strength and prevent rust.
Q2: What are the benefits of powder coating?
A: Powder coating is durable, UV-resistant, and available in many colors. Our powder coating also improves aesthetics and surface protection.
Q3: When is sand blasting used?
A: Sand blasting is done before powder coating or electroplating. It removes surface dirt and prepares the metal for better finish bonding.
Q4: Can you do all three finishes together?
A: Yes. We often use sand blasting first, followed by electroplating or powder coating, depending on customer needs.
